COVID-19: Gov. Sanwo-Olu Adjusted Relaxation Of Lockdown Guidelines from 4th Of May In Lagos

Below is the highlight adjusted relaxation of lockdown guidelines by Governor Sanwo-olu from 4th of May in Lagos State. Official workcing hours will be from 9am to 3pm .Offices to operate at 60percent capacity with infrared thermometer and cleaning items provided by such offices.Commercial buses to operate at 60percent capacity. FIFA To Set A New 5 Substitution Per Match Rule.

World football governing body, FIFA has proposed that teams should be allowed to make up to five substitutions per match, instead of the usual three.
